On Friday, the Snow Canyon Warriors faced the Alta Hawks in a battle between two of the state's top teams. Snow Canyon was outmatched by Alta on the road and fell 68-35. The result shouldn't come as a shock considering that's the fewest points Snow Canyon has scored all season.
Snow Canyon lost despite a true team effort on the offense, the best among them being Carter Campbell, who scored ten points. Drey Smith was another key contributor, scoring 12 points.
Alta's success was the result of a balanced attack that saw several players step up, but Ace Reiser led the charge by scoring 14 points along with six assists and three steals. The matchup was Reiser's tenth in a row with at least ten points. Another player making a difference was Jaxon Johnson, who dropped a double-double on 11 points and 13 rebounds.
Snow Canyon's loss dropped their record down to 5-4. As for Alta, the victory was the third in a row for them, bringing their record for this year to 11-1.
